How Wind & Thunderstorms Impact Your Roof

Gusty winds—like those expected tonight—are notorious for loosening shingles, damaging flashing, and exposing your home to water leaks. Even a single thunderstorm can cause:

  • Missing or curled shingles
  • Dislodged gutters and downspouts
  • Tree limbs or debris puncturing roof surfaces
  • Small leaks that can grow into major problems if left unaddressed

Preventative Measures to Minimize Storm Damage

What can you do today—and every storm season—to protect your home?

  • Secure outdoor furniture, grills, and yard decor before winds pick up
  • Trim back any overhanging tree branches
  • Inspect your roof and gutters for loose or damaged components
